Celebrities such as Selena Gomez, Dwayne Johnson, Kim Kardashian, Taylor Swift and others have a large fan base. People all over world not only appreciate these stars but also follow them on social media, which is why each of them has millions and millions of followers.

This allows people to be influencers who have an impact, whether favourable or negative. Cristiano Ronaldo was ranked first on a list of fifteen most followed celebrities, with 451 million followers. Aside from him, list also included Kylie Jenner Lionel Messi, Selena Gomez, Rock and others. Indian supporters were overjoyed to see Virat Kohli’s name on it as well.

Discussing impact of celebrities on social media, a new report has emerged revealing which celebrity has been most positive influencer. According to Sciencehappiness.com, Selena Gomez has been named world’s top influencer for positively influencing others’ decisions. Selena Gomez has been most cheerful star on social media, Kim Kardashian has been nastiest.

Check out complete list. Top 10 Celebrity Influencers-Selena Gomez: Positive: 38 percent (pc) Negative: 19pc Dwayne Johnson: Positive: 36pc Negative: 23pc, Katy Perry: Positive: 35pc Negative: 22pc Taylor Swift: Positive: 33pc Negative: 25pc, Ariana Grande: Positive: 30pc Negative: 21pc, Cristiano Ronaldo: Positive: 29pc Negative: 32pc, Rihanna: Positive: 28pc Negative: 29pc, Kylie Jenner: Positive: 28pc Negative: 29pc, Justin Bieber: Positive: 28pc Negative: 23pc,Kim Kardashian: Positive: 23pc Negative: 33pc.–Agencies
